J Peter Nilsson is a professor at IIES, Stockholm University. His research focuses on topics in labor and health economics, especially the determinants and long-term consequences of inequalities in children's health and wellbeing. He has written about how environmental and alcohol policies affect children's health and their labor market outcomes later in life. His current research also covers topics related to unemployment insurance.
